摘要
Molybdenum diselenide thin films were deposited by chemical method. The precursor solution contains ammonium molybdate, sodium selenosulphite with hydrazine hydrate as a reducing agent. Various preparative conditions were optimized for the formation of thin films. The X-ray diffraction pattern shows that thin films have a layer-hexagonal phase. EDAX analysis shows that the films are nearly stoichiometric of Mo: Se: 1:2. Optical properties show a direct band gap nature with band gap energy 1.43 eV and having specific electrical conductivity in the order of 10(-5) (Omega cm)(-1). The configuration of fabricated cell is n-MoSe2 | NaI (2 M) + I-2 (1 M) | C (graphite). The photoelectrochemical characterization of the films is carried out by studying current-voltage characterization, capacitance-voltage and power output characteristics. The fill factor and efficiency of the cell were found to be 34.22 and 1.01 % respectively.
